Transaction 5a63a8abe9f59fb93c67040afb66bb30d10e587f2a43dee381d68e7e51aac50c
1 Input
1 Output
-
5a63a8abe9f59fb93c67040afb66bb30d10e587f2a43dee381d68e7e51aac50c:0
- value
- 1322487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b1d05ebc1e2fdedd758f44a1e1d88aa14c63167 OP_EQUAL
- address
- 3QanJFmpPEiEtrJSb4Q9Ggm3phxJ8VWMkh